
Truestone is seeking experienced Electronics Maintenance Technician IIs to support shipboard electronics maintenance, troubleshooting, system sustainment, and corrective actions in support of Shipboard Electronics Support Services (SESS) under the CTII contract.
This role performs hands-on maintenance and troubleshooting of shipboard C4ISR and communications systems with minimal supervision and serves as a technical anchor supporting junior technicians during Refueling and Complex Overhaul (RCOH).

Perform preventive, corrective, and demand maintenance on shipboard electronics and communications systems.
Troubleshoot power, signal, grounding, and connectivity issues using approved test equipment.
Execute equipment removal, replacement, repair, and reinstallation activities.
Perform and inspect multipin connector terminations and cable maintenance IAW NAVSEA standards.
Support system testing, fault isolation, verification, and restoration to operational status.
Review and execute work from technical drawings, wiring diagrams, SCDs, LARs, and CTWDs.
Ensure work complies with shipyard safety, quality, and configuration control requirements.
Support documentation and generation of Objective Quality Evidence (OQE).
Provide technical guidance and mentorship to Electronics Maintenance Technician I personnel.
